Output ef83afbd194eab31432d63b23f9ab0c3e57da74fc75691863226b0d90aada117:1

value
3957700
script pubkey
OP_0 OP_PUSHBYTES_20 3a8a8d90794b4527fbe44ca66ae8db2009c16ff0
address
ltc1q829gmyrefdzj07lyfjnx46xmyqyuzmls8d2jv2
transaction
ef83afbd194eab31432d63b23f9ab0c3e57da74fc75691863226b0d90aada117
spent
true